摘要:普通的和請求添加了默認值添加了默認值判斷請求屬性判斷是否為請求判斷是否為請求判斷是否為請求判斷是否為請求判斷是否為請求獲取請求頭信息返回頭部所有信息獲取獲取用戶客戶端信息
普通的get和pst請求
$request = Yii::$app->request; $get = $request->get(); // equivalent to: $get = $_GET; $id = $request->get("id"); // equivalent to: $id = isset($_GET["id"]) ? $_GET["id"] : null; $id = $request->get("id", 1); // equivalent to: $id = isset($_GET["id"]) ? $_GET["id"] : 1; //添加了默認值 $post = $request->post(); // equivalent to: $post = $_POST; $name = $request->post("name"); // equivalent to: $name = isset($_POST["name"]) ? $_POST["name"] : null; $name = $request->post("name", ""); // equivalent to: $name = isset($_POST["name"]) ? $_POST["name"] : ""; //添加了默認值判斷請求屬性
$request = Yii::$app->request; if ($request->isAjax) { // 判斷是否為AJAX 請求 } if ($request->isGet) { // 判斷是否為GET 請求 } if ($request->isPost) { // 判斷是否為POST 請求} if ($request->isPut) { // 判斷是否為PUT 請求 } if ($request->isSecureConnection) { // 判斷是否為https 請求}獲取請求頭信息
// $headers is an object of yiiwebHeaderCollection $headers = Yii::$app->request->headers; // 返回header頭部所有信息 $accept = $headers->get("Accept"); if ($headers->has("User-Agent")) { // 獲取User-Agent }獲取用戶客戶端信息
$userHost = Yii::$app->request->userHost; $userIP = Yii::$app->request->userIP;
文章版權歸作者所有,未經允許請勿轉載,若此文章存在違規行為,您可以聯系管理員刪除。
轉載請注明本文地址:http://specialneedsforspecialkids.com/yun/21430.html
摘要:之速率限制什么是速率限制權威指南翻譯過來為限流,為防止濫用,你應該考慮對您的限流。如果在規定的時間內接收了一個用戶大量的請求,將返回響應狀態代碼這意味著過多的請求。 Yii2.0 RESTful API 之速率限制 什么是速率限制? 權威指南翻譯過來為限流,為防止濫用,你應該考慮對您的 API 限流。 例如,您可以限制每個用戶 10 分鐘內最多調用 API 100 次。 如果在規定的時...
摘要:服務器配置下載安裝配置安裝成功服務查看開啟關閉工程配置下載在中添加并執行配置購物車接口保存購物車數據分鐘保存成功參數錯誤保存購物車數據分鐘獲取成功參數錯誤根據限制接口訪問 服務器配置Redis Redis下載安裝配置 wget http://download.redis.io/releases/redis-stable.tar.gz tar -xvf redis-stable.tar....
這篇說下yii2.0開發 API 吧,使用 RESTful API模式 安裝Yii2.0 通過 Composer 安裝 這是安裝Yii2.0的首選方法。如果你還沒有安裝 Composer,你可以按照這里的說明進行安裝。 安裝完 Composer,運行下面的命令來安裝 Composer Asset 插件: php composer.phar global require fxp/composer-a...
摘要:大家知道我最近在給阿北的知識分享微信小程序改版,使用的是中的功能,接下來把遇到的一些問題及小技巧分享一下。小結以上就是目前為止在使用的開發小程序時候使用的一些知識和技巧,希望對你有用,以后如果有再分享哈。 大家知道我最近在給阿北的知識分享微信小程序改版,使用的是yii2中的restful功能,接下來把遇到的一些問題及小技巧分享一下。 先安利一下小程序碼 鏈接 開始分享。 URL要重寫 ...
閱讀 1037·2023-04-25 17:51
閱讀 2852·2021-11-23 09:51
閱讀 1470·2021-11-08 13:21
閱讀 2428·2021-09-22 15:14
閱讀 1515·2019-08-30 12:48
閱讀 1076·2019-08-29 12:44
閱讀 1138·2019-08-26 12:21
閱讀 1396·2019-08-26 10:47